### Common Water Damage Scenarios

* **Flooding:** Water overflowing from rivers, streams, or storm surges.
* **Burst Pipes:** Broken or leaking pipes can release significant amounts of water.
* **Roof Leaks:** Damaged or poorly maintained roofs allow water to seep into the interior.
* **Appliance Malfunctions:** Faulty appliances, such as washing machines or dishwashers, can cause water damage.

### What to Spray After Water Damage

To prevent mold growth and other issues, it’s crucial to treat the affected area after water damage. Here’s what you can spray:

– **Bleach Solution:** A diluted bleach solution (1:10 ratio) can effectively kill bacteria and mold spores.
– **Antimicrobial Cleaner:** Commercial antimicrobial cleaners specifically designed for water damage cleanup are effective against a wide range of microorganisms.
– **Enzyme Cleaners:** Enzyme-based cleaners break down organic matter left behind by water damage, reducing the risk of odors and stains.

### How to Apply Spray Treatment

* **Safety First:** Wear protective gear (gloves, mask, goggles) to avoid contact with chemicals.
* **Remove Standing Water:** Before spraying, remove any remaining standing water using a pump or wet/dry vacuum.
* **Ventilate the Area:** Open windows and doors to ensure adequate ventilation.
* **Apply Spray:** Apply the chosen spray treatment evenly to all affected surfaces.
* **Allow to Dry:** Let the spray dry completely before allowing occupants or pets into the area.
